Apart from having more room for free expansion, is there any reason to reach 2GB with 2 1GB modules instead of 4 512MB modules?

The reason I'm asking is because this 2 X 512 Crosair combination is cheaper than any 1 GB module I can find. http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.asp?item=N82E16820145440

I intend on using an Athlon 64 3500+ and I know its rookie not to, but I'm not intrested in overclocking at all, and my biggest concern is stability really.

thanks!

1) 2 modules are more stable than 4
2) 4 modules on A64 mobos usually can't run at full speed (need 2T command timing)
